Tom Phillips was a pitcher who played in Major League Baseball from 1915 to 1922 for the St. Louis Browns, the Cleveland Guardians, and the Washington Senators, a span of 8 seasons. Across 45 career appearances, he went 8-12 with a 3.74 ERA and 44 strikeouts.

ERA (Earned Run Average):
Earned runs allowed per nine innings pitched: (ER × 9) ÷ IP. The primary measure of pitching effectiveness.

WHIP (Walks and Hits per Inning Pitched):
Baserunners allowed per inning: (BB + H) ÷ IP. Under 1.00 is elite.
